In today’s fast-paced web development landscape, efficiency and responsiveness are paramount. Developers constantly seek tools and techniques to streamline their workflows and deliver exceptional user experiences. This is where ReactiveX (Rx) and its JavaScript implementation, RxJS, shine brightly.
RxJS, built on the principles of Reactive Programming, provides a powerful toolkit for managing asynchronous data streams. With its concise syntax and robust set of operators, RxJS empowers developers to handle complex asynchronous operations with ease.
One of the key benefits
of RxJS is its ability to simplify event handling and data manipulation. By treating everything as a stream of events, developers can apply a consistent set of operators to transform, filter, and combine data in real-time. This declarative approach not only enhances code readability but also reduces the likelihood of bugs.
Moreover, RxJS facilitates better management of asynchronous operations such as HTTP requests, timers, and user inte vietnam phone number ractions. Its built-in operators enable developers to efficiently handle common scenarios like debouncing, throttling, and retrying requests, resulting in more responsive and resilient applications.
Another compelling
feature of RxJS is its support for reactive UI programming. By integrating RxJS with frameworks like Angular or libraries like React, developers can build reactive user interfaces that automatically update in response to changes in data or user input. This reactive paradigm simplifies state management and fosters a more declarative and predictable programming model.
Furthermore, RxJS promotes code reusability and composability through the use of observables and operators. By encap Brazil Phone Number sulating asynchronous logic within reusable streams, developers can create modular and maintainable codebases that are easy to extend and refactor.
In conclusion, RxJS is a powerful tool for modern web development, offering developers a concise and intuitive way to manage asynchronous data streams. By leveraging its capabilities, developers can build highly responsive, scalable, and maintainable web applications that delight users and stand the test of time. Whether you’re handling complex data flows or crafting reactive user interfaces, RxJS is a valuable addition to any developer’s toolkit.
3.5
You may also like
Archives
Categories
- Advertising Data
- b2b email list
- Business Contacts Database
- C Level Executive List
- Cell Phone Number List
- Country Email List
- Data
- email contact list
- Email List
- job function email list
- Latest Mailing Database
- mobile app designs service
- mobile app development service
- News
- Phone number data
- Phone number data
- Phone number data
- phone number database
- phone number list
- photo editing servies
- Photo Editor
- photo retouching
- Photoshop Services
- seo expate bd
- seo expater bangladesh ltd
- Speacial database
- Special Database
- Telegraph Data
- Telemarketing
- Uncategorized
- web designs and development service
- wedding photo editing service
- whatsapp mobile number list
- Whatsapp Number List
- Whatsapp 手机号码列表
- 专用数据库
- 中国海外非洲人数数据
- 伯利兹电话号码
- 华人华侨号码数据
- 手机号码
- 手机号码清单
- 热门电话列表
- 特殊数据
- 特殊数据库
- 电报号码数据
- 电报号码数据
- 电报数据
- 电话号码
- 电话号码列表
- 电话号码数据
- 电话号码数据库
- 电话营销数据
- 购买手机号码
- 购买电话营销数据
Leave a Reply